TCP Billet Rack Warranty
Racks must be returned to TCP in person by appointment or shipped (at the customer / authorized dealers expense) for inspection. When shipping the rack, please include a Warranty Claim Form.
Twisted Customs Performance LLC (TCP) warrants to the ORIGINAL buyer of any billet steering rack that it is free from any defects. The workmanship and materials, are subject to the following conditions:
- The product must be properly installed, used, and maintained (this includes boot maintenance). Stripping the threads on the heim, clevis, or inside the steering bar will not be covered. Continuing to operate the ride with a damaged rack will also prevent coverage.
- We do not warranty boots. Excessive damage to components due to torn boots is not covered. Riding with a torn boot and ruining other components will prevent coverage. Inspection of boots should be part of regular ATV maintenance. (If you send your rack in for warranty, you will owe for boots and return shipping) Boot kits are $55.00 each. You may purchase them and change them yourself or mail the rack to us and we will change them for you.
- TCP typically only guarantees the rack body and it’s internal components. The clevis and heims are not warrantied but can also be purchased for replacement.
- If the billet rack case (body) has been attempted to be opened, ALL WARRANTIES WILL BE VOIDED.
- If the rack is damaged from a collision, repair or replacement will not be covered under warranty.
- Twisted Customs Performance LLC / TCP Off Road / TCPor.com is not liable for any incidental or consequential damages.
- Determination as to the existence and nature of any defect in workmanship or product shall be made by TCP, and all such determination shall be final.
- The purchaser must have completed and sent in ALL necessary warranty requirements within the designated time frame or all warranties will be null and void.
If all of the above terms are met, Twisted Customs Performance / TCP will repair or replace the defective parts. Depending on the nature of the warranty either a $100, $200, or $400 (full replacement) warranty fee will be assessed. If we determine the damages are not covered under warranty, the rack will be evaluated for free and repairs will be recommended. Any repairs for damages not covered by the Warranty will be at the consumers expense.
SHIPPING to and from TCP is the responsibility of the consumer. Please keep up with your own tracking number. For customers outside of the United States, any fees associated with Customs or Duties are also the responsibility of the consumer.
THIS WARRANTY CANNOT BE TRANSFERRED AND IS ONLY VALID FOR THE ORIGINAL RETAIL PURCHASER. This Warranty extends to both TCP customers and Authorized Dealers.

Motor Rebuild Warranty
This limited warranty covers the failure of this remanufactured engine, due to defects in materials or workmanship on the part of the remanufacturer for a period of time-based on the usage and application listed below. Your warranty begins on the original purchase date and does not renew if replaced during the warranty period.
What is NOT Covered Under This Warranty?
This warranty does not cover damage or loss due to the following:
- Misuse, maintenance neglect, abuse, vandalism, abnormal operation, environmental conditions, or accidents. Internal modification with aftermarket performance parts or the use of Nitrous (NOS).
- Overheating of this engine voids any warranty for labor or replacement. All vehicles are equipped with warning devices (gauges and lights), please be sure they are operational.
- Damage caused by lack of lubricants or fluids that lead to engine failure will void the warranty. You are asked to maintain your vehicle at regular intervals and be able to provide us with those service records. Fuel washing or any other dilution of the engine lubricant can void warranty. Damage from electrolysis or where periodic maintenance services required by the manufacturer have not been performed can also void warranty.
- The failure caused by components or parts not furnished by the remanufacturer.
- Damage to the engine caused by detonation or pre-ignition.
- Damage caused to engine thrust bearing from defective torque converters, clutch assemblies, engine or transmission mounts.
- Applications using turbochargers must be special ordered and do not qualify under this warranty. Vehicles used for racing purposes are not covered.
- Any repairs not authorized or approved by the remanufacturer will void the warranty. Engines removed without approval will be subject to core credit only.
- Damage caused by aftermarket wheels, tires or suspension void the warranty.
How Long Does the Coverage Last?
Your warranty begins on the original date of purchase. The length of the term is based on usage and application as listed below. Your warranty does not renew if the engine is replaced during the warranty period.
- Gasoline engines for personal use ATV/UTV are warranted for 6 months limited.
- Performance Engines are warranted for 6 months (limited).
- Farm Use, Industrial, Heavy Duty, are also warranted for 6 months.
